Other mistake: In the paper file regarding Project Blackbriar Jason Bourne's bloodtype is noted as A+, but on David Webb's dogtags it's O-. Since David Webb is his real identity, O- must be his real blood type. If Bourne was injured and known to have blood type A+ (as it is stated in the docs), the person treating him would believe he was capable of receiving A+, A-, O+ and O-. However, since his real blood type is O-, he is compatible with type O- exclusively. So this would mean a 75% chance of receiving the wrong blood type in an emergency.

Suggested correction: This is not a movie mistake. Documents made for a new identity would have details changed to mislead. Moreover, if he is wounded in the field and needs a transfusion, no-one is going to be searching for blood type on files, they'd use plasma, O - or do a test on the spot.
